Preparing Your Pet for Boarding
Preparation is key to a smooth boarding experience. Before bringing your four-legged friend to our Manor, TX pet clinic:
- Schedule a wellness exam (especially for first-time boarders)
- Ensure vaccinations are up to date
- Pack any medications with clear instructions
- Send along a favorite toy or blanket for comfort
We also recommend a short trial stay if your pet is prone to anxiety.
What to Pack for Pet Boarding
Packing the right essentials will help your pet feel more at home:
- Food (label with name and instructions)
- Medications (if applicable)
- Emergency contact info
- Familiar items like a blanket or a shirt that smells like you
Leave behind anything irreplaceable or potentially unsafe (like rawhide or toys with small parts).
How to Choose a Boarding Facility
Look for a facility that:
- Requires vaccinations
- Has on-site veterinary care
- Offers regular exercise or play sessions
- Allows you to tour before booking
- Has positive reviews from other pet parents
